A business analyst III is a professional who works to identify and analyze problems with a company’s systems, processes, and procedures. They are responsible for suggesting and implementing solutions to improve efficiency and productivity. Business analysts III typically report to a manager or director and have a deep understanding of business processes and technology. Responsibilities The primary responsibilities of a business analyst III include: • Analyzing complex business processes and systems to identify problems and solutions • Developing and implementing strategies to improve efficiency and productivity • Collecting and analyzing data to identify trends and opportunities • Developing reports and presentations to summarize findings • Communicating effectively with stakeholders and team members • Negotiating solutions with stakeholders and team members • Developing and maintaining relationships with stakeholders • Establishing project timelines and ensuring they are met Skills Business analysts III must have a strong understanding of business processes and technology, as well as the following skills: • Analytical and problem-solving skills • Strong communication and interpersonal skills • Negotiation and decision-making skills • Project management and organizational skills • Ability to work independently and manage multiple projects • Knowledge of industry trends and regulations •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ications Education and Experience The minimum qualifications for a business analyst III include a bachelor’s degree in business, computer science, or a related field. Additionally, most employers require at least five years of experience in a business analyst role. Candidates with a master’s degree and/or professional certifications may have an advantage in the hiring process. Salary According to PayScale, the average salary for a business analyst III is $79,053 per year. The salary range typically falls between $69,000 and $92,000. The Chesterfield County Police Department is an organization committed to serving and protecting the community with integrity and professionalism. The department is responsible for maintaining law and order in Chesterfield County, Virginia, which has a population of over 340,000 people. The department provides a wide range of career opportunities for individuals who are interested in serving the community through a career in law enforcement. Job Opportunities The Chesterfield County Police Department offers a variety of job opportunities for individuals looking to start a career in law enforcement. The department employs sworn officers, civilian employees, and volunteers. The sworn officers are responsible for enforcing laws, investigating crimes, and responding to emergencies. The civilian employees support the work of sworn officers by performing administrative, technical, and support duties. Volunteers assist the department with community outreach, crime prevention, and other non-enforcement activities. Sworn Officer Jobs The Chesterfield County Police Department is always looking for qualified individuals to join its ranks as sworn officers. The department offers a competitive salary and benefits package, including health and dental insurance, retirement benefits, and paid time off. The starting salary for a police officer in Chesterfield County is $46,000 per year, and officers can earn up to $73,000 per year with experience and seniority. To become a sworn officer in Chesterfield County, candidates must complete a rigorous selection process that includes a written exam, physical fitness test, background investigation, and psychological evaluation. Candidates must also pass a medical exam and drug test before being hired. Civilian Jobs The Chesterfield County Police Department also offers a variety of civilian job opportunities for individuals who want to support the work of sworn officers. Some of the available positions include administrative assistants, crime analysts, evidence technicians, records clerks, and dispatchers. Civilian employees enjoy a competitive salary and benefits package that includes health and dental insurance, retirement benefits, and paid time off. Volunteer Opportunities The Chesterfield County Police Department relies on volunteers to assist with community outreach, crime prevention, and other non-enforcement activities. The department offers a variety of volunteer opportunities, including the Citizens Police Academy, the Youth Police Academy, the Police Explorers program, and the Volunteers in Police Support program. The Citizens Police Academy is a 10-week program that provides citizens with an inside look at the work of the police department. Participants learn about topics such as criminal investigations, traffic enforcement, and use of force. The Youth Police Academy is a week-long program for high school students who are interested in law enforcement careers. Participants learn about topics such as crime scene investigation, traffic safety, and community policing. The Police Explorers program is for young adults between the ages of 14 and 21 who are interested in law enforcement careers. Participants learn about topics such as criminal law, patrol operations, and firearms safety. The Volunteers in Police Support program is for adults who want to assist the department with administrative, technical, and support duties. Carpentry jobs in South East Melbourne are in high demand. With a growing population and an increasing demand for new construction projects, carpentry jobs are becoming more and more important. The South East region of Melbourne is a diverse area, with a mix of urban and suburban areas, making it an attractive area for carpenters to work in. Carpentry is a skilled trade that involves working with wood and other materials to build structures. Carpenters can work on a variety of projects, from small home renovations to large commercial buildings. They are responsible for measuring and cutting materials, installing structures, and making sure everything is level and sturdy. There are many different types of carpentry jobs in South East Melbourne. Some carpenters work for construction companies or contractors, while others work independently. Some carpenters specialize in certain types of projects, such as building decks or installing cabinets. One of the most popular carpentry jobs in South East Melbourne is residential carpentry. This involves working on homes and apartments, building additions, installing windows and doors, and other tasks related to home construction and renovation. Residential carpenters need to be skilled at working with a variety of materials, including wood, drywall, and insulation. Commercial carpentry is another popular job in South East Melbourne. This involves working on commercial buildings, such as offices, retail stores, and restaurants. Commercial carpenters may be responsible for building walls, installing fixtures, and other tasks related to commercial construction. Another type of carpentry job in South East Melbourne is industrial carpentry. This involves working on large-scale projects, such as factories or warehouses. Industrial carpenters may be responsible for building structures, installing machinery, and other tasks related to industrial construction. There are also many opportunities for carpenters to work in the building and construction trades in South East Melbourne. This includes working as a general contractor, project manager, or estimator. These roles require a combination of carpentry skills and business skills, such as project management and budgeting. One of the benefits of working as a carpenter in South East Melbourne is the variety of projects available. Carpenters can work on everything from small home renovations to large commercial buildings, giving them the opportunity to gain experience in a wide range of construction projects. Another benefit of working as a carpenter in South East Melbourne is the high demand for skilled workers. With a growing population and an increasing demand for new construction projects, carpenters are in high demand in the region. This means that carpenters can expect to find steady work and competitive wages. To become a carpenter in South East Melbourne, it is important to have a high level of skill and training. Many carpenters start as apprentices, working under the guidance of experienced carpenters to learn the trade. Apprenticeships typically last for several years, and involve both on-the-job training and classroom instruction. In addition to apprenticeships, there are many carpentry programs and courses available in South East Melbourne. These programs provide students with the skills and knowledge needed to become skilled carpenters. They may include courses in woodworking, construction materials, and building codes and regulations. Once a carpenter has gained experience and training, they can expect to earn a competitive salary. According to PayScale, the average salary for a carpenter in Melbourne is around $30 per hour. However, this can vary depending on experience, qualifications, and the type of carpentry work being performed.
